Hello! I'm with Delta and will be non reving on Thai Airways. Can anyone give me tips for this airline?

My experience with foreign airlines has been that they don't oversell planes like we do (Delta) because many are subsidized by the government and are not pinching pennies.

I'd love any tips yall have!
Thanks in advance.